Program Director in Toronto

Do you have an unwavering commitment to current as well as upcoming new rock/alternative music then Toronto’s 102.1 the edge is looking for you. As Canada’s #1 new rock/alternative radio station in North America’s 5th largest market, 102.1 the edge is seeking a Program Director in our Toronto office -- a leader, a risk taker and someone to continue a quarter century new rock legacy in an ever-changing and competitive market. Come join us in one of the world’s most dynamic cities!

Reporting to the General Manager, the successful candidate will be responsible for all aspects of Programming for the edge including the following:

• Management of on-air staff; weekly training/coaching Aircheck sessions

• Performance management/appraisals of all staff to create a
winning team attitude

• Development of station strategy with flawless execution

• Directing of weekly music meetings and implementation of music research

• Creation and management of station budget

• Management of Promotion department and lead the development and execution of station promotions, including BBM rating campaigns involving Marketing and Promotions

• Understanding and appreciation of sales and revenue development

• Adherence to the Corus Values and policies

• Internet passionate. Wants to build it as big as the station

• A strong customer service approach when dealing with listeners,
clients and staff

Web Content Manager Needed Now

Entercom seeks a self-motivated, creative, Web Content Manager for two of its Boston stations: WAAF and WMKK (Mike-FM). Ideal candidates are innately imaginative and possess tangible experience in producing online content. Strong writing skills, some audio & video editing experience, a solid design background, and familiarity with prevailing multimedia technologies are all essential. You will oversee and participate in the creation of online content; maintain and update the stations’ websites; and direct database activities. Additionally, you’ll be expected to train and motivate air talent and other non-web personnel to insure their contribution of content. Project management experience, including the ability to provide oversight and direction on multiple online activities from inception to completion, is a must.

JOB REQUIREMENTS: 2+ years of experience with HTML 3.2/4.0 at the tag level preferred; experience working with content management systems; graphics programs; knowledge of browser compatibility issues for all platforms/major browsers; and experience with streaming media, online video, and online multimedia applications in general.
